Common Types of Air Conditioners

HVAC technicians have the expertise to service most air conditioner models, but knowing more about what you have can be beneficial. Below, we'll describe each of the common AC systems.

  • Window-mounted ACs: Window air conditioners are a popular choice for Manchester townhomes, condos, and apartments. These compact, affordable units are designed for cooling small spaces and single rooms, and they fit snugly in a window frame or dedicated wall slot. Many window air conditioner users deploy their units without professional assistance, though technicians can still help with maintenance and repairs.
  • Portable air conditioners: As the name implies, portable AC systems don't require permanent installation or ductwork. Instead, they remove hot air through an exhaust hose connected to a window or nearby vent. They're preferred for apartments, condos, or individual rooms.
  • Split ACs: Split AC systems have two main elements: one indoors and one outdoors. They provide quiet operation, greater energy efficiency, ductwork options, and more cooling capability versus mini-splits.
  • Central AC: These are the most common home air conditioners, offering consistent, precise temperature control. They feature a central unit that cools and purifies outside air and sends it through ducts to various rooms in your home.
  • Ductless mini-split: Ductless mini-split ACs have an outdoor unit and one or more indoor units, with no ductwork required. They offer flexible installation options, individual room temperature control, and higher energy efficiency.

How to Choose Your Manchester AC Repair Service

You likely want a quick solution for your air conditioner's problem. However, before engaging with a repair company, it's important to do careful research to ensure it's the best for your home. Here are a few essential steps to follow.

Confirm the Company Is Properly Licensed and Insured

AC repair companies in the Garden State need licensure from the New Jersey State Board of Examiners of Heating, Ventilating, Air Conditioning and Refrigeration (HVACR) Contractors. Master licenses have experience requirements, which a business owner can fulfill through apprenticeships, a university degree, or a trade school diploma.

You should also check a company has sufficient liability coverage, even if your state doesn't require it. Choosing an insured company will protect you if something gets damaged during work.

Read Customer Reviews

Check customer reviews on the Better Business Bureau (BBB) website for each company you're interested in. The BBB accredits businesses that handle complaints effectively and honor their warranties.

It's common for even the best AC repair businesses to have both positive and negative reviews. Read each one carefully, and avoid a company if most reviewers had subpar experiences.

Compare Estimates

Obtain at least three detailed, written estimates from different providers for the best deal. A good estimate should list additional fees such as permitting costs. You should also ask about manufacturer warranties, the emergency repair process, and installer guarantees.

Frequently Asked Questions About AC Repair in Manchester

What's the cost of an AC repair job in Manchester?

Your AC unit repair costs will hinge on the type of unit you have and the malfunctioning part. A basic repair job like sorting out a thermostat might cost $150–$250, whereas a more intricate fix like switching out the compressor will be more expensive.

See the average costs for common AC repairs below.

Common RepairAverage Cost
Clogged air filter$61–$164
Electrical circuits$200–$250
Drainage problems$100–$150
Thermostat$82–$205
Refrigerant leak$400–$1500
Frozen condenser coils$1,229–$3,687
Fan or air blower issues$150–$200
Compressor replacement$600–$1,557

How often should Manchester homeowners have their AC systems serviced?

Homeowners should have their AC systems serviced every year to ensure optimal performance. This usually involves cleaning the outdoor unit of brush and debris. Regular servicing can help to maintain the system's efficiency and prolong its lifespan.

What do I do if my AC is running but not cooling?

If your AC is running but not cooling, a clogged condenser coil could be the culprit. Normally, the AC’s condenser fan pulls air into the outdoor unit through the condenser coil to remove heat energy from your home. A technician can help by clearing the clog or replacing a faulty coil.

How many years until I should replace my AC unit?

You won’t need to change air conditioner for 10–15 years with proper maintenance. As your AC ages, its mechanical parts might become obsolete. You'll probably need to consider new AC installation if your company can't find a broken part.
